    This seems like an intermittent issue, but somehow I am able to get into a state where the VOR2 indicator does nothing, despite having a valid VOR tuned.

    Using the KX 175A and KX 175B stack, no GPS, I have NAV 1 and NAV 2 tuned to the same VOR (to proved is in range/LOS etc). VOR 1 indicator and direction indicator are behaving as expected, but the VOR2 indicator does nothing.

    Is there some switch/setting that would result in an inoperable VOR2 indicator?

    I have a .flt with this scenario in effect.

    If I start a fresh flight, eg the example flight from Compton-Abbas - Shoreham, both gauges are fine.

    It would be useful to know if there is something I can do should this occur in another flight in the future.

    @ojdee Hi. I have experienced some strange behaviour from the standard navigation equipment when a previous version of the PMS GTN 750 mod was installed. Simply having it present in my Community folder and not necessarily active created the issue.

    Thread is here: https://community.justflight.com/topic/2485/v0-8-0-kn-62a-issue

    If you haven't tried it yet I'd suggest a couple of flights with only the Arrow in the community folder... sounds like the standard song these days, but it seems there are a lot of conflicts after SU5 and all the mods trying to catch up.
